The historical background of colonialism in Europe, post-war right-wing extremism and xenophobic political parties/movements today. Together, these events form a fund for Stockholm's city theater's production, "Exterminate All the Brutes". The stage production is an adaptation of Sven Lindqvist's book - a historical and philosophical investigation of the roots of European colonialism, racism, and genocide in Africa. The book takes its title from the infamous phrase used by the character Kurtz in Joseph Conrad's 1899 "Heart of Darkness".
